Fence Lighting Installation in Provo, UT
Fence lighting installation enhances the safety, security, and aesthetic appeal of residential properties by adding illumination along fences, pathways, or boundary lines. This service covers a variety of lighting options, including LED fixtures, solar-powered lights, and decorative lanterns, suitable for both wood and vinyl fences. Homeowners typically request fence lighting to improve nighttime visibility, deter intruders, highlight landscaping features, or create a welcoming outdoor atmosphere for gatherings and relaxation.
Before requesting fence lighting installation, property owners should consider the type of lighting desired, the location along the fence line, and any existing electrical infrastructure. It’s also helpful to think about the overall design style and whether solar or wired lighting best suits the property’s needs. Understanding these factors can ensure the selected lighting enhances the property's safety and curb appeal while aligning with personal preferences.

Fence Lighting Installation Questions
What types of fence lighting are available? There are various options including solar-powered lights, LED fixtures, and decorative string lights designed specifically for fences.
Can fence lighting improve security? Yes, properly installed lighting can enhance visibility around the property, deterring unwanted activity.
Is fence lighting suitable for all fence types? Most fence lighting options can be adapted to different fence materials, including wood, vinyl, and metal.
What are common placement ideas for fence lighting? Lights are often installed along the top of the fence, at posts, or along pathways for both aesthetic appeal and functionality.
